Do you like humans? Do you also like machines? Do you wish humans and machines worked better together? If so, we're looking for someone like you to join our Human-Machine Engineering team at APL! We are seeking proactive problem solvers to help us rapidly design, prototype, and implement the next generation of complex Mission-Critical Systems, build robust systems engineering foundations for them, and transform how humans can interact with them. Our multi-disciplinary team consists of algorithm developers, computer scientists, psychologists, systems engineers, human factors engineers and others who seek to reshape the future through end-to-end human systems and performance engineering. With us, you will develop solutions to bridge the gaps in human-machine warfighting teams in information-dense, high-stakes environments to revolutionize and operationalize warfighter-augmenting capabilities.

  • Contribute to the design and development of next-generation mission critical systems while advocating for end users.
  • Prototype solutions and perform systems engineering critical to enabling these systems.
  • Communicate and collaborate within and across teams and departments to learn and work together as we help shape the vision for our country's future.
  • Pursuing a degree in Human Factors, UX/UI, Civil Engineering, Industrial Engineering, Systems Engineering, Computer Science, Software Engineering, Web Development, Game Development, Human-Computer Interaction, Mechanical Engineering, or a related field with a minimum 3.0 GPA on a 4.0 scale.
  • Ability to work independently and with teams of collaborators.
  • Possess excellent oral and written communication skills.
  • Can ultimately obtain a Secret level clearance.
  • Hold a Bachelor's Degree or higher in any of the disciplines listed above (or an equivalent field).
  • Experience with data visualization, and designing, evaluating, and/or researching user experiences, Human-Machine Teaming, or Human-Machine Interaction, including familiarity with wireframing and prototyping tools such as Axure, Sketch, or Figma.
  • Experience with full stack web, game, and/or application development, including familiarity with one or more coding languages, frameworks, or tools such as Unity, Python, C++, Java, JavaScript, HTML, CSS/Sass/Less, React, Redux, Angular, Vue, Bootstrap, Material UI, Git, GitLab, Atlassian tools (JIRA, Confluence), SQL, SQLite, MongoDB, Google Analytics, Docker, etc.
  • Experience with Model-Based Systems Engineering, including quantitative and/or qualitative analysis, and working with system requirements.
  • Experience with rapid prototyping, either hardware or software, and with collaborating in team environments focused on quickly developing and testing concepts.
